Summer School
Chinook's Edge School Division operates summer schools throughout the division for students to take courses for credit. Students may take courses in an effort to upgrade existing marks, complete a required course missing from their timetable, or for personal interest.
July 2 - 27, 2012
8:30 a.m. - 12:30 p.m. Monday to Friday (daily attendance required)

Common Questions
Summer School General Information 2012
When: Summer School runs Monday to Friday. It starts on July 2 until July 27, 2012. Classes are scheduled from 8: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. and daily attendance is required.
Where: There are three Summer School Campus locations dependent upon enrolment. These locations include Sylvan Lake Career High, Innisfail Career High and Olds Career High.
Cost: There is no cost for high school students registered in Chinook's Edge School Division No. 73 Schools. Students who are not registered with the division are required to pay $40.00 per course. Adult fee is $500.00 per five credit course.
Courses: Students may register in any core course at the high school level including: Chemistry 20/30, Biology 20/30, Science 10/14/24, Math 10 Prep, Math 10C/10-3, Math 20-1/20-2/20-3, Applied & Pure Math 30, Physics 20/30, English 10-1/10-2, 20-1/20-2, 30-1/30-2, Social Studies 10-1/10-2, 20-1/20-2, 30-1/30-2 and CALM. We also offer CTS & option courses such as Psychology & Forensic Science.
Registration: Applications are available at all Chinook's Edge School Division No. 73 High Schools. Students must attach proof of prerequisite standing to their application. For example, if you are applying for Social Studies 30-1, you must show proof that you passed (50%+) in Social Studies 20-1. Please ensure that your Alberta Education Identification Number is provided. This number can be found on any report card.
Attendance: Daily attendance is required. Students who fail to attend daily may be withdrawn from their course. In the event of illness, a note or phone call to the school is required.
Important Summer School Information 2012
- Due to the compressed nature of summer school, students will only be registered in one course at a time.
- No extenstions can be given for course work or assignments. Material not completed by the due date will recieve a mark of zero.
- Students writing diploma exam courses will register to write their diploma at Lindsey Thurber high School in Red Deer or SAIT in Calgary on the first day of classes to be written August 3-12, 2012.
- A final report card will be issued to students in August.
- All summer school students are expected to adhere to the school and Chinook's Edge School Division No. 73 expectations and policies.
CAUTION: Students registered in any 30 level courses for the first time should be cautioned that due to the compressed summer schedule the successful completion of this course may require 6-8 hours per day of school work.
